Victoria: Resilient Women Forum



The Uniting Church in Australia (Synod of Victoria and Tasmania) invites you to a Resilient Women Forum on Friday 20 October 2017 at Lynbrook.


 

A new report shows that women are the main targets of Islamophobic violence, with half of offline attacks occurring in crowded public spaces, oen in front of children. This is an important community safety issue. By attending this interactive forum, participants will find out about the practical steps that local agencies, community members and leaders can take to respond to this public form of violence against women.
